OGDENSBURG – The fifth annual Opening of the North Pole Satellite Office will be held Dec. 1 at 4 p.m. in Flat Iron Park at the corner of Main and Ogden Streets.
A new Santa's house built in a "small world" style.
It replaces a small portion of the display lost to theft approximately 18 months ago.
Reconstruction has been slow but organizers have had much support.
